Station West is a 1948 black-and-white film directed by Sidney Lanfield and based on a Western novel by Luke Short.

The interest of the film lies in the sharp dialogue between Powell and Greer as much as in its plot. Burl Ives plays a small role and sings the following songs on the soundtrack: "A Stranger in Town," "The Sun's Shining Warm," and "A Man Can't Grow Old."

Synopsis

Two soldiers have been robbed and murdered while guarding a shipment of gold. Into town rides Haven, a military intelligence officer traveling incognito.
